Cost of Trench Drainage in Charlotte
Trench drainage systems are essential for managing surface water and preventing flooding in both residential and commercial properties in Charlotte, NC. The cost of installing a trench drainage system can vary significantly based on various factors. Understanding these factors and the common tasks involved can help you estimate the overall expense more accurately.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Quality: Higher quality materials usually mean a higher cost but offer better durability and performance.
- Length of Drainage System: Longer systems require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Depth and Width of Trench: Deeper and wider trenches may require more excavation work and materials.
- Soil Type: Certain soil types can complicate installation, requiring specialized equipment or techniques.
- Accessibility of Site: Hard-to-reach areas may incur additional labor and equipment costs.
- Local Regulations: Compliance with local building codes and permits can add to the expense.
- Additional Features: Extras like grates, catch basins, and filtration systems can increase costs.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Charlotte, NC) |
---|---|
Initial Consultation and Site Survey | $100 - $300 |
Excavation and Trenching | $20 - $50 per linear foot |
Installation of Drainage Pipe | $10 - $30 per linear foot |
Backfilling and Compaction | $5 - $15 per linear foot |
Installation of Grates and Covers | $50 - $150 each |
Permits and Inspections | $100 - $500 |
Total Installation Cost | $1,500 - $4,000 for 100 linear feet |
